SAT Scores Over Time

The 2023 SAT score is at Thomas More College of Liberal Arts. Over the past 5 years, the average SAT score is 1168 (25th percentile) and 1358 (75th percentile). Compared to similar schools, the submitted SAT scores are relatively competitive and high (above the national average) at Thomas More College of Liberal Arts.
The following table and chart illustrate the changes in SAT scores at Thomas More College of Liberal Arts since 2017.
TableInteractive ChartSAT Score TrendsSAT Math TrendsSAT EBRW Trends
YearTotalMathEvidence-Based Reading and Writing
25th50th75th25th50th75th25th50th75th
2017-181,1301,2201,310500555610630665700
2018-191,1301,1801,230510530550620650680
2019-201,2901,4401,590570685800720755790
2020-211,1201,2101,300530565600590645700
Average116812631358528584640640679718
